Lack of Official Confirmation
As of now, all information about the electric Nano is based on industry rumors and social media chatter. Tata Motors has not released an official statement regarding its launch.
Market Competition
The electric Nano will face stiff competition from existing players like the MG Comet EV and Tata Tiago EV. However, its affordability could give it a unique edge.
